The hotel provided a warm and comfortable stay with soundproof rooms and lovely views, but the service could use some improvement. The central location offers easy access to key facilities and attractions, although dining options may not be the best value for money.
Upon arrival, the room was cold and had a poor condition with damp, damaged carpets, and a broken shower, despite offering a great view of Place de Rouppe. However, the room smelled awful with a disgusting odor. The service was a mix of rudeness and aggressiveness when I tried to have a friend visit, demanding an extra 20 euros. On the positive side, the staff were friendly, helpful, and met expectations, promptly fixing a small WiFi issue. In terms of location, the hotel is within walking distance to many key attractions in Brussels, offering practicality despite being close to Midi station. Dining was acceptable in preparing one for the day, but the continental buffet breakfast did not match the advertisement, showing limited variety and overpriced options like packaged cheese and salami. Facilities were not elaborated on, though the cost aligned with the basic quality presented.
The hotel is in a convenient location close to the center of Brussels, making it easy to explore the city. The rooms may appear a bit shabby with stained carpet, and the beds are not the most comfortable, but as a hostel, it offers a budget-friendly option. The service varies from excellent and helpful to a bit rude at times, with mixed experiences. Dining options are adequate but might not provide the best value for money. Overall, it's a practical choice for those looking for a budget stay in a central area.
